Animals and Animal Products (Import and Export) Regulations 1998 (S.I. No. 190 of 1998).

Abstract
These Regulations revoke and re-enact, with amendments, the Animals and Animal products (Import and Export) Regulations 1995. They introduce new provisions for exports relating to approved collection centres (as defined in article 2 of Council Directive 64/432/EC), in the case of cattle or pigs, markets and assembly centres in the case of other animals (reg. 5). Furthermore, they contain a new provision requiring slaughtering without undue delay of animals imported for slaughter and implement a list of EC measures (in the Schedules). (35 Regulations, divided into 5 Parts and completed by 6 Schedules: Amendments to Council Directives 90/425/EC and 91/496/EC (Schedule 1); Border inspection posts (2); Legislation on intra-Area trade (3); List of diseases (4); Community legislation on third countries (5); Legislation which does not apply (6).

Entry into force notes
These Regulations enter into force on 1 March 1998.
